Transaction 35287630ec04e4c70fcda244f04230331a3005b3501ee44e36a6bbf1db8516ef
1 Input
2 Outputs
- 35287630ec04e4c70fcda244f04230331a3005b3501ee44e36a6bbf1db8516ef:0
- 35287630ec04e4c70fcda244f04230331a3005b3501ee44e36a6bbf1db8516ef:1
value 314635
address 1Fh9mHwhfs3mruZoHEmFM5ijHdUxfRq3Y1
value 1447100
address 3EhNeo7C12RMryksfk3HpejkbbGEVFkzCc